| Description | Journal: Iop Conference Series: Materials Science and Engineering Wireless is not only for communication, but also for power transfer. This paper presented wireless power transfer prototype by using a Royer oscillator. From the experiment, it is obtained that At the transmitter, transmitted power increases exponentially to number of capacitors, so does the frequency. At the receiver, received power and frequency increase if number of capacitor in transmitted added. Maximum received power is 0.444 W and efficiency 96.5% at distance 7 cm. |
